WebJan 26, 2024 · If a shopping cart was pushed or rolled into your car, you would be covered by comprehensive insurance – if you have it. You would have to pay the deductible, but your …

I believe you will have a difficult time making the store pay for the damage unless you can show that one of their employees negligently placed the cart so that it could strike your car. (Many stores will have surveillance videos--if so, you need to ask them to retain a copy of the video immediately as they tape over and ...

Damage to cars in parking lots frequently occurs when no other vehicle is involved, or the other driver does not remain at the scene. It could be a single-car accident in which you bump into an object such as a shopping cart or if you open a car door and hit a vehicle parked next to yours. quality street advertsWebDec 9, 2024 · Comprehensive insurance covers events other than a car crash, such as theft, natural disasters, and vandalism. So if your car is hit by a golf ball or a shopping cart in a parking lot, comprehensive will pay for the damage.
